Abstract: Renovation of low-quality and low-benefit forest is to improve forest structure and forest productivity and enhance stand ecological functions.With the low quality and low yield forest in Yanshan Mountains in North China as the object of study,analysis and assessment were conducted on forest carbon sequestration and oxygen release value and water conservation value. The result showed that under different management measures,the improved forest carbon sequestration value of releasing oxygen and water conservation value have increased significantly.In terms of overall functional value,the artificial regeneration produced highest economic value,53 850.04 yuan/hm2,followed by selective cutting transformation 20 753.5 yuan/hm2,vegetation recovery 18 767.15 yuan/hm2,the clearcutting transformation 15 932.75 yuan/hm2,introduced shrubs 13 883.86 yuan/hm2,closure and cutting ban 12 460.24 yuan/hm2.
